package kafka.message
import junit.framework.Assert._
import kafka.utils.TestUtils._
import org.scalatest.junit.JUnitSuite
import org.junit.Test
trait BaseMessageSetTestCases extends JUnitSuite {
val messages = Array(new Message("abcd".getBytes()), new Message("efgh".getBytes()))
def createMessageSet(messages: Seq[Message]): MessageSet
@Test
def testWrittenEqualsRead {
val messageSet = createMessageSet(messages)
checkEquals(messages.iterator, messageSet.map(m => m.message).iterator)
}
@Test
def testIteratorIsConsistent() {
val m = createMessageSet(messages)
// two iterators over the same set should give the same results
checkEquals(m.iterator, m.iterator)
}
@Test
def testSizeInBytes() {
assertEquals("Empty message set should have 0 bytes.",
0L,
createMessageSet(Array[Message]()).sizeInBytes)
assertEquals("Predicted size should equal actual size.",
MessageSet.messageSetSize(messages).toLong,
createMessageSet(messages).sizeInBytes)
}
@Test
def testWriteTo() {
// test empty message set
testWriteToWithMessageSet(createMessageSet(Array[Message]()))
testWriteToWithMessageSet(createMessageSet(messages))
}
def testWriteToWithMessageSet(set: MessageSet) {
val channel = tempChannel()
val written = set.writeTo(channel, 0, 1024)
assertEquals("Expect to write the number of bytes in the set.", set.sizeInBytes, written)
val newSet = new FileMessageSet(channel, false)
checkEquals(set.iterator, newSet.iterator)
}
}
